The structure is divided into three functional areas-governance, programs and administration ...Organizational structure is the set of rules used to delineate how tasks are controlled within an organization. These rules state the reporting relationships between positions, as well as how work is delegated and controlled. The structure also controls the flow of information through the firm. Employees may be grouped by their role or function, geography or ...Organizational structures can assist in helping the business withstand the external issues of environment. There are three different dimensions to environmental uncertainty: capacity, volatility and complexity. Capacity refers to the degree in which an environment can support growth. Volatility refers to the level of unpredictable change.Also, the private structure is the most appropriate, and budgetary style is the least suitable organizational structure for Iranian hospitals. Understanding this structure can help a company manage and motivate its employees and allow them to develop a clear understanding of their roles and expectations.What is a Holacratic organizational structure? A Holacratic structure is a business structure where there's no management or authority that has power over the employees. Every team or "circle" has its own set of responsibilities. To reach the company's goals, every circle needs to do their part.
